Understanding Marginal Cost and Its Importance

What Is Marginal Cost?

Marginal cost refers to the additional cost incurred to produce one more unit of a good or service. In the context of a note card company, it signifies how much extra money is needed to produce an additional note card when increasing production from X to X+1 units.

Mathematically, marginal cost (MC) is expressed as:


  • MC = ΔTotal Cost / ΔQuantity


Where:

  • ΔTotal Cost = change in total cost

  • ΔQuantity = change in quantity produced


For the note card company, this formula helps pinpoint the cost behavior as production scales up or down.

Typical Cost Function in Note Card Manufacturing

Suppose the total cost of producing X note cards is represented by a function:
  • C(X) = Fixed Costs + Variable Costs
Where:
  • Fixed Costs are expenses that do not change with production volume (e.g., machinery, rent)
  • Variable Costs change with the number of units produced (e.g., paper, ink)
The marginal cost is derived by differentiating the total cost function with respect to X:
  • MC = dC/dX
If the total cost function is known, this derivative provides the marginal cost for each additional note card.

Example of a Cost Function

For instance, if the cost function is:
  • C(X) = 500 + 2X + 0.01X²
Then, the marginal cost per note card is:
  • MC = dC/dX = 2 + 0.02X
This indicates that the cost of producing each additional note card increases as production volume increases, reflecting potential diminishing returns or increased resource costs.

Analyzing the Marginal Cost Function

Interpreting the Marginal Cost Equation

Using the example above, the marginal cost:
  • MC = 2 + 0.02X
implies:
  • For small production volumes, the marginal cost is close to $2 per card.
  • As production increases, the marginal cost grows due to the quadratic term, indicating increasing costs with higher output levels.
This trend can be typical in manufacturing, where initial production runs benefit from efficiencies, but later stages face higher per-unit costs.

Graphical Representation

Visualizing the marginal cost function helps in decision-making:
  • The graph of MC versus X shows how costs evolve with increased production.
  • A rising MC curve suggests increasing marginal costs, which may influence the company's production decisions.

Implications for Production and Pricing

  • If the market price per note card is below the marginal cost at a certain production level, the company should reduce output.
  • Conversely, if the price exceeds the marginal cost, increasing production could be profitable.
  • The intersection point where price equals marginal cost indicates the profit-maximizing output level.

Economic Concepts Related to Marginal Cost

Marginal Cost and Average Cost

While marginal cost pertains to the cost of producing an additional unit, average cost is the total cost divided by total units produced:
  • Average Cost (AC) = C(X) / X
Understanding the relationship between marginal and average costs is essential:
  • When MC < AC, the average cost decreases.
  • When MC > AC, the average cost increases.
  • When MC = AC, the average cost is at its minimum.
This relationship guides production decisions to achieve cost efficiencies.

Economies of Scale

In the note card industry, economies of scale can reduce average costs as production increases, often reflected by decreasing marginal costs initially. However, at some point, diseconomies of scale may set in, causing marginal costs to rise.
